Shani Vrat (शनि व्रत) - The Saturn Fast

Vedic Astrology
Beginner
8/10/2025
Devanagari
शनि व्रत
IAST
śani vrata
Pronunciation
sha-ni vrat
Meaning: Saturn Fast; a spiritual practice to appease Lord Shani and reduce Saturn's malefic influences

What is Shani Vrat?

Shani Vrat (शनि व्रत) is a sacred fasting ritual dedicated to Lord Shani (Saturn) in Vedic astrology. This spiritual practice is performed to appease Saturn's malefic influences and gain his blessings for a more harmonious life.

The Purpose of Shani Vrat

Saturn, known as शनि (śani) in Sanskrit, is the planet of karma, discipline, and life lessons. When Saturn is unfavorably placed in one's birth chart or during challenging transits, it can bring delays, obstacles, health issues, and relationship challenges.

When to Perform Shani Vrat

Best Times for the Practice

  • Saturdays: The most auspicious day dedicated to Lord Shani
  • Shani Amavasya: New moon day falling on Saturday
  • During Saturn transits: When Saturn is transiting challenging houses
  • During Sade Sati: The 7.5-year period of Saturn's transit over the moon sign

How to Perform Shani Vrat

Preparation (Friday Evening)

  1. Clean your space: Prepare a clean, quiet area for worship
  2. Gather materials: Oil, black sesame seeds, blue flowers, incense
  3. Mental preparation: Set your intention and resolve
  4. Early dinner: Have a light meal before sunset

The Fast Day (Saturday)

Morning Rituals

  1. Wake up early: Before sunrise, ideally at Brahma Muhurta (4-6 AM)
  2. Bath: Take a purifying bath with cold water
  3. Wear appropriate clothes: Black or dark blue clothing
  4. Light a lamp: Use sesame oil in a clay lamp

Essential Mantras

Main Shani Mantra:

ॐ प्रां प्रीं प्रौं सः शनैश्चराय नमः
om prāṁ prīṁ prauṁ saḥ śanaiścarāya namaḥ

Shani Beej Mantra:

ॐ शं शनैश्चराय नमः
om śaṁ śanaiścarāya namaḥ

Fasting Guidelines

What to Avoid

  • Non-vegetarian food: Complete abstinence from meat, fish, eggs
  • Alcohol and smoking: No intoxicants during the fast
  • Onion and garlic: Avoid these tamasic foods
  • Negative thoughts: Maintain positive mental state

What to Consume

  • Fruits: Apples, bananas, dates, figs
  • Milk products: Milk, yogurt, ghee
  • Nuts: Almonds, walnuts, black sesame seeds
  • Water: Plenty of pure water

व्रत (vrata) – vow, fast, religious observance
शनि (śani) – Saturn
पूजा (pūjā) – worship, prayer
मंत्र (mantra) – sacred chant
प्रसाद (prasāda) – blessed food offering
